+#include "validation/FixedPoint.h"
+
+#include "TypePrinter.h"
+#include "Utils.h"
+#include "validation/Validation.h"
+#include "validation/ValidationUserConfiguration.h"
+
+#include "boost_wrapper.h"
+
+#include <fstream>
+#include <vector>
+
+using namespace arm_compute;
+using namespace arm_compute::test;
+using namespace arm_compute::test::validation;
+
+namespace
+{
+std::string func_names[] =
+{
+ "add", "sub", "mul", "exp", "log", "inv_sqrt"
+};
+} // namespace
+
+#ifndef DOXYGEN_SKIP_THIS
+BOOST_AUTO_TEST_SUITE(UNIT)
+BOOST_AUTO_TEST_SUITE(FixedPoint)
+
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+BOOST_DATA_TEST_CASE(FixedPointQS8Inputs, boost::unit_test::data::make(func_names) * boost::unit_test::data::xrange(1, 7), func_name, frac_bits)
+{
+ const std::string base_file_name = user_config.path.get() + "/dumps/" + func_name + "_Q8." + cpp11::to_string(frac_bits);
+ std::ifstream inputs_file{ base_file_name + ".in", std::ios::binary | std::ios::in };
+
+ BOOST_TEST_INFO(base_file_name + ".in");
+ BOOST_TEST_REQUIRE(inputs_file.good());
+
+ float float_val = 0.f;
+
+ // Read first value
+ inputs_file.read(reinterpret_cast<char *>(&float_val), sizeof(float_val));
+
+ while(inputs_file.good())
+ {
+ // Convert to fixed point
+ fixed_point_arithmetic::fixed_point<int8_t> in_val(float_val, frac_bits);
+
+ // Check that the value didn't change
+ BOOST_TEST(static_cast<float>(in_val) == float_val);
+
+ // Read next value
+ inputs_file.read(reinterpret_cast<char *>(&float_val), sizeof(float_val));
+ }
+}
+
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+//FIXME: Figure out how to handle expected failures properly
+// The last input argument specifies the expected number of failures for a
+// given combination of (function name, number of fractional bits) as defined
+// by the first two arguments.
+BOOST_DATA_TEST_CASE(FixedPointQS8Outputs, (boost::unit_test::data::make(func_names) * boost::unit_test::data::xrange(1, 7)) ^ (boost::unit_test::data::make({ 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 7, 8, 13, 2,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 0, 11, 32, 67 })),
+ func_name, frac_bits, expected_failures)
+{
+ const std::string base_file_name = user_config.path.get() + "/dumps/" + func_name + "_Q8." + cpp11::to_string(frac_bits);
+ std::ifstream inputs_file{ base_file_name + ".in", std::ios::binary | std::ios::in };
+ std::ifstream reference_file{ base_file_name + ".out", std::ios::binary | std::ios::in };
+
+ BOOST_TEST_INFO(base_file_name + ".in");
+ BOOST_TEST_REQUIRE(inputs_file.good());
+ BOOST_TEST_INFO(base_file_name + ".out");
+ BOOST_TEST_REQUIRE(reference_file.good());
+
+ const float step_size = std::pow(2.f, -frac_bits);
+
+ float float_val = 0.f;
+ float ref_val = 0.f;
+ int64_t num_mismatches = 0;
+
+ // Read first values
+ inputs_file.read(reinterpret_cast<char *>(&float_val), sizeof(float_val));
+ reference_file.read(reinterpret_cast<char *>(&ref_val), sizeof(ref_val));
+
+ while(inputs_file.good() && reference_file.good())
+ {
+ fixed_point_arithmetic::fixed_point<int8_t> in_val(float_val, frac_bits);
+ fixed_point_arithmetic::fixed_point<int8_t> out_val(0.f, frac_bits);
+
+ float tolerance = 0.f;
+
+ if(func_name == "add")
+ {
+ out_val = in_val + in_val;
+ }
+ else if(func_name == "sub")
+ {
+ out_val = in_val - in_val; //NOLINT
+ }
+ else if(func_name == "mul")
+ {
+ tolerance = 1.f * step_size;
+ out_val = in_val * in_val;
+ }
+ else if(func_name == "exp")
+ {
+ tolerance = 2.f * step_size;
+ out_val = fixed_point_arithmetic::exp(in_val);
+ }
+ else if(func_name == "log")
+ {
+ tolerance = 4.f * step_size;
+ out_val = fixed_point_arithmetic::log(in_val);
+ }
+ else if(func_name == "inv_sqrt")
+ {
+ tolerance = 5.f * step_size;
+ out_val = fixed_point_arithmetic::inv_sqrt(in_val);
+ }
+
+ BOOST_TEST_INFO("input = " << in_val);
+ BOOST_TEST_INFO("output = " << out_val);
+ BOOST_TEST_INFO("reference = " << ref_val);
+ BOOST_TEST_INFO("tolerance = " << tolerance);
+ BOOST_TEST_WARN((std::abs(static_cast<float>(out_val) - ref_val) <= tolerance));
+
+ if(std::abs(static_cast<float>(out_val) - ref_val) > tolerance)
+ {
+ ++num_mismatches;
+ }
+
+ // Read next values
+ inputs_file.read(reinterpret_cast<char *>(&float_val), sizeof(float_val));
+ reference_file.read(reinterpret_cast<char *>(&ref_val), sizeof(ref_val));
+ }
+
+ BOOST_TEST(num_mismatches == expected_failures);
+}
+
+BOOST_AUTO_TEST_SUITE_END()
+BOOST_AUTO_TEST_SUITE_END()
+#endif

+#include "Utils.h"
+
+#include "TypePrinter.h"
+#include "validation/Validation.h"
+
+#include "boost_wrapper.h"
+
+#include <stdexcept>
+
+using namespace arm_compute;
+using namespace arm_compute::test;
+using namespace arm_compute::test::cpp11;
+using namespace arm_compute::test::validation;
+
+#ifndef DOXYGEN_SKIP_THIS
+BOOST_AUTO_TEST_SUITE(UNIT)
+BOOST_AUTO_TEST_SUITE(Utils)
+
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+BOOST_DATA_TEST_CASE(RoundHalfUp, boost::unit_test::data::make({ 1.f, 1.2f, 1.5f, 2.5f, 2.9f, -3.f, -3.5f, -3.8f, -4.3f, -4.5f }) ^ boost::unit_test::data::make({ 1.f, 1.f, 2.f, 3.f, 3.f, -3.f, -3.f, -4.f, -4.f, -4.f }),
+ value, result)
+{
+ BOOST_TEST(cpp11::round_half_up(value) == result);
+}
+
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+BOOST_DATA_TEST_CASE(RoundHalfEven, boost::unit_test::data::make({ 1.f, 1.2f, 1.5f, 2.5f, 2.9f, -3.f, -3.5f, -3.8f, -4.3f, -4.5f }) ^ boost::unit_test::data::make({ 1.f, 1.f, 2.f, 2.f, 3.f, -3.f, -4.f, -4.f, -4.f, -4.f }),
+ value, result)
+{
+ BOOST_TEST(cpp11::round_half_even(value) == result);
+}
+
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+BOOST_DATA_TEST_CASE(Index2Coord, boost::unit_test::data::make({ TensorShape{ 1U }, TensorShape{ 2U }, TensorShape{ 2U, 3U } }) ^ boost::unit_test::data::make({ 0, 1, 2 }) ^
+ boost::unit_test::data::make({ Coordinates{ 0 }, Coordinates{ 1 }, Coordinates{ 0, 1 } }), shape, index, ref_coordinate)
+{
+ Coordinates coordinate = index2coord(shape, index);
+
+ BOOST_TEST(compare_dimensions(coordinate, ref_coordinate));
+}
+
+//FIXME: Negative tests only work in debug mode
+#if 0
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+BOOST_DATA_TEST_CASE(Index2CoordFail, boost::unit_test::data::make({ TensorShape{}, TensorShape{ 2U }, TensorShape{ 2U } }) ^ boost::unit_test::data::make({ 0, -1, 2 }), shape, index)
+{
+ BOOST_CHECK_THROW(index2coord(shape, index), std::runtime_error);
+}
+#endif
+
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+BOOST_DATA_TEST_CASE(Coord2Index, boost::unit_test::data::make({ TensorShape{ 1U }, TensorShape{ 2U }, TensorShape{ 2U, 3U } }) ^ boost::unit_test::data::make({ Coordinates{ 0 }, Coordinates{ 1 }, Coordinates{ 0, 1 } })
+ ^ boost::unit_test::data::make({ 0, 1, 2 }),
+ shape, coordinate, ref_index)
+{
+ int index = coord2index(shape, coordinate);
+
+ BOOST_TEST(index == ref_index);
+}
+
+//FIXME: Negative tests only work in debug mode
+#if 0
+BOOST_TEST_DECORATOR(*boost::unit_test::label("precommit") * boost::unit_test::label("nightly"))
+BOOST_DATA_TEST_CASE(Coord2IndexFail, boost::unit_test::data::make({ TensorShape{}, TensorShape{ 2U } }) ^ boost::unit_test::data::make({ Coordinates{ 0 }, Coordinates{} }), shape, coordinate)
+{
+ BOOST_CHECK_THROW(coord2index(shape, coordinate), std::runtime_error);
+}
+#endif
+
+BOOST_AUTO_TEST_SUITE_END()
+BOOST_AUTO_TEST_SUITE_END()
+#endif
